Description

A pair of 19th century mahogany cylindrical Carrera marble topped bedside cupboards or ornament stands in really excellent condition.

Physical Dimensions
Height
72cm (28.35")
Width
39cm (15.35")
Depth
39cm (15.35")

A cylindrical pot cupboard, historically known as a somno, originated in the early 19th century during the French Empire and Victorian eras to house nocturnal chamber pots beside the bed.

These cabinets were predominantly constructed from solid hardwoods like mahogany or walnut, frequently featuring flame mahogany veneers and inset marble tops to protect the wood surface.

Authentic period pieces typically feature hand-cut joints, original flame mahogany veneers, hand-turned timber knobs, and natural patination or historic wear on internal shelves.

Place them symmetrically as bedside tables to frame a modern bedstead, or utilise them as unique end tables on either side of a sofa in a contemporary living room.

Dust the mahogany surfaces regularly with a soft cloth and apply beeswax polish along the grain, while wiping the marble top with a pH-neutral cleaner to prevent etching.
